This is a simpler referral process focusing on moving a referral from a Ready state and forward.
Why start at a ready state?
When a referral is submitted or booked, it's ready for next steps. This is used in place of requested/received/accepted/rejected when requesting is unnecessary and acceptance is a given.
If your agency automatically accepts referrals they receive (doesn't deny prior to intake) then this process is perfect for you.
If ready is an enabled sub-status (and requested is disabled), it will automatically appear as the sub-status when the referral initially lands in your inbox.
If you do not want a sub status (requested or ready) appearing when a referral first lands in your inbox, have an organization administrator disable that sub-status (learn how).
In Progress
A referral can move to this state if actions have begun, but a final action has not yet taken place.
On Hold
At any point in time, a referral can be moved to on hold (i.e. Waitlisted) as referrals may have to be put on pause for a number of reasons, regardless of what else has been going on in relation to the referral.
